Birth Injury Settlement

A settlement for a birth injury claim injury can be used to pay for Birth Injury Settlement long-term therapies that allow your child to live a more comfortable life. These treatments can include medication, home modifications and other equipment, such as wheelchairs.

Many families settle their cases since medical malpractice trials are rare. The amount of a settlement is contingent on a variety of factors.

Damages

Birth injuries can affect every aspect of a child's life, including their quality of living. For example, some patients require medication to treat their ailments and others require modifications to their homes or medical equipment, such as wheelchairs. Parents may also need to give up their jobs to take care of their children, resulting in a loss of income. A lawyer will estimate the cost of treatment for a lifetime and then seek compensation to cover these costs.

The severity and duration of the injury will also affect the value of the settlement. A patient with cerebral palsy may have more medical expenses throughout their life than those suffering from Erb's Palsy or Shoulder Dystocia. Furthermore, some states put a limit on the amount of non-economic damages incurred for suffering and pain, which could lower the value of a settlement.

Both sides will collect evidence from witnesses and prepare evidence after a lawsuit is filed. The parties will eventually meet to discuss possible solutions through settlement discussions. If negotiations are unsuccessful and the case is unable to be resolved, it can be taken to trial where a judge and jury will hear arguments and issue a verdict. Trials tend to be more expensive and Birth Injury Settlement time-consuming than settlements. Therefore, it is recommended to settle as soon as you can.

Expert Witnesses

Expert witnesses can be valuable evidence to support any claim for damages. They can also be essential in proving the cause of a medical malpractice claim and is a vital element. It could be difficult for juries to determine if your child's injuries result of the defendant doctor's deviation from professional standards without the assistance of an expert.

Your attorney must establish the connection between negligence and the injuries sustained by your child in order to prove causation. This can be done through many different methods that include medical records and expert testimony. Your lawyer will know how to locate the best experts to testify in your case.

Your legal team will be able to identify the defendants involved in your child's birth injury lawsuit. They could include obstetricians, maternal-fetal medicine experts, nurses during birth injury litigation and other healthcare providers. They'll then have to establish the right standards of care, which is usually defined by existing medical knowledge. This will require a thorough review and review of your child's health records that may be complicated.

Your attorney will also need to determine your child's future care needs. It can be difficult to estimate the cost of therapies, equipment caregivers at home, further surgeries and procedures, and many more. Your lawyer will work closely with experts and witnesses to accurately estimate future expenses.

Statute of Limitations

A birth injury case requires careful investigation and the involvement of medical experts. It is crucial to select a lawyer with an in-depth understanding of the subject, and who is skilled at constructing a solid case.

The first step in a lawsuit is establishing that the defendant breached their duty of care. This involves looking over medical records and deposing the doctors involved. An attorney will also engage medical experts to give an opinion on whether or not the doctors acted appropriately in the circumstances.

Medical negligence is defined as a inability to meet the standards of care and proficiency. This standard applies to healthcare providers and doctors. professionals, but it's particularly rigorous for specialists like obsetricians, who have a vast education and specialization. A legal claim must also establish causation, which is that a medical error directly caused the injury to the child.

Parents have two years to file a malpractice claim on behalf of an injured child under New York law. Minors cannot sue themselves according to CPLR Sec. 1207.1. They must have a parent or guardian file on their behalf. Medical malpractice cases are also subject to the statutory limitations on damages, which includes non-economic damages. This limit is typically set by the court, and is usually determined by the number of similar cases in the state.
